Mark Manson's article "Why Self-Awareness is Sexy" delves into the concept of meta-awesomeness, illustrating how acknowledging one’s flaws can paradoxically enhance their appeal. He explains that self-awareness combined with vulnerability transforms weaknesses into strengths, fostering deeper connections and emotional complexity.

Quotes to ponder:

"The minute someone acknowledges their flaws, not only do we forgive them for it, but we actually come to like that flaw."

"Vulnerability with self-awareness gives others a crystal-clear access to who you are and what makes you unique and interesting, warts and all."
